Called Paul to come assess the sprinkler clock and see if it needed replaced, plus, the tops of two of the valve boxes had been chopped by the lawn mower and needed to be replaced. I asked him to go through the system and make sure the heads were not spraying on the house, and to check out one valve appeared to be seeping. He said the clock needed to be replaced and would be $125. He picked up the parts, and spent approximately 1.5 hrs putting the new clock on, and replacing the two valve boxes, then said he figured I could straighten the heads myself and handed me a bill for $430! You can purchase the clock he brought on line for $66, and the two valve boxes at Lowes for $35 and $11 ($112 total). I told him I thought he had overcharged me, but paid him anyway to be done with it. He called me back and said he had overcharged me by $40. Since he had not fixed the seeping valve, I said he could see if he could fix that in exchange for the $40. He called me back after having unscrewed the five screws on the valve and said it needed a new diaphram, but the store wasn't open that day so he would go back the next. Called me the next day and said he had replaced the diaphram, but it did not fix the problem. He said that since he had to go there two different days (his choice), I now owed him another $40 on top of the $430 I had already paid him, and, if I wanted him to actually fix it, it would cost another $100. I told him nevermind, bought the valve myself ($17), and replaced it in less than 40 minutes. I still had to straighten all the heads myself, and pay someone else to dig up the boxes he had put in and lower them, because he had set them about 1.5" higher than the grade. Bottom line, overcharged, underdelivered. He does not have a supply for parts so expect to pay $40 per hour for him to drive to the parts store everytime he needs something.
Description of Work: replaced 2 sprinkler boxes, and a 4 station clock
